On the spice-scented islands of Zanzibar, ancient traditions, extraordinary wildlife, and vibrant marine worlds reveal a hidden side of one of Africa’s most iconic archipelagos.
Beyond the postcard beaches of Zanzibar lies a world few have seen. Across the islands of the Zanzibar Archipelago, ancient forests echo with the calls of rare monkeys, whale sharks glide through turquoise waters, and centuries-old Swahili traditions continue to shape life along the
Indian Ocean.
ZANZIBAR – The Spice Islands is a visually rich two-part documentary journey into a place where culture and nature are inseparably intertwined. From fishermen navigating traditional shows to elusive wildlife surviving in fragile ecosystems, the series uncovers the rhythms, resilience, and beauty of these remarkable islands. Filmed with intimate access and cinematic storytelling, the series reveals Zanzibar not simply as a destination – but as a living crossroads of biodiversity, history, trade, and survival.
